Recognizing Refractive Surgical Procedure Procedures



When thinking about refractive surgical procedure treatments, it's important to comprehend exactly how they can reshape your vision.

These methods concentrate on dealing with typical vision issues like nearsightedness, hyperopia, and astigmatism. You'll commonly run into techniques such as LASIK, PRK, and SMILE, each using innovative modern technology to alter the form of your cornea.

Perks and Threats of Refractive Surgical Procedure



While refractive surgical treatment can use life-changing advantages, it's necessary to evaluate these against the possible dangers involved. Many individuals experience enhanced vision, decreased dependency on glasses or call lenses, and enhanced lifestyle. You may discover daily activities, like driving or exercising, a lot easier without aesthetic help.

However, threats such as dry eyes, glow, halos, or even vision loss can occur. It's crucial to have practical assumptions and understand that results can vary. Not every person is an ideal prospect, and pre-existing problems can complicate results.

Consulting with your eye treatment expert will assist you examine whether the advantages outweigh the risks in your details situation, directing you toward a well-informed choice.

Healing and Aftercare for Refractive Surgical Procedure



After undergoing refractive surgical procedure, you'll need to focus on a proper recovery and aftercare routine to ensure the best feasible outcomes.



Right after the procedure, you might experience some pain, but it's important to follow your cosmetic surgeon's instructions. Use suggested eye drops to stop infection and reduce swelling. Prevent rubbing your eyes and use safety eyewear as suggested.

Relaxing your eyes is important; restriction screen time and brilliant lights for the very first couple of days. Go to all follow-up consultations to check your healing process.

You may notice variations in your vision at first, however this is typical. Remain moistened and maintain a healthy and balanced diet regimen to sustain recovery.
